    The Story Behind Ryde

    The name Ryde is primarily a place name that has been adopted as a surname and occasionally as a given name. It originates from the Old English words 'ryge' (rye) and 'ieg' (island or low-lying land near water). Therefore, it literally means 'rye island' or 'rye land'. The most prominent association is with Ryde, a town on the Isle of Wight, England, which likely gave rise to the surname.

    As a given name, 'Ryde' is exceedingly rare and is almost exclusively found in English-speaking countries, often as a modern invention or a direct adoption of the surname. Its use as a first name is contemporary and does not have a long historical tradition, unlike many other names derived from place names or occupations.
